HABITAT SEASONS
Students will learn the 4 basic parts a habitat must include to support the animals that call it home, and how adaptations of specific plants and animals help them to survive. We will have activities and discussion at prairie, forest, and wetland habitats. Plan to be outdoors for most of the program. HERPETOLOGY
As you can tell from the popularity of the many shows on the Discovery Channel and Animal Planet, the study of reptiles and amphibians fascinates many people in the world. But how much do people know about the diverse species of reptiles and amphibians living in their own state or country? Missouri has 42 species of amphibians and 82 species of reptiles, all with their own unique habits and behaviors. Students will learn distinctive differences between reptiles and amphibians, gain in depth knowledge of many species that live in Missouri, and have hands-on time with our wonderful education animals.
